Your link to the video doesn't work (I get an "invalid security token" error).
As for your chroma noise problem, how are you "capturing" this video? If you use Firewire (1394), then the video will be exactly, bit-for-bit, identical to the video on your tape. Zero difference. You should therefore not be surprised at how the video looks on your computer. If instead you capture via the analog outputs of your DV camcorder, then you are degrading the video (and audio) and all bets are off. There is no reason to capture that way. You also should not capture via the USB port on your camcorder, if it offers that option. If you have used 1394 for the "capture," and the video itself has the noise (rather than having it introduced by a lousy capture setup), then if you want to remove it, you are on the right track. However, you should use the "interlaced=true" setting in fft3dfilter. Also, the "sigma=12" setting is way too high for most situations. Finally, the tools you are using are for general noise filtering and are not really meant strictly for chroma noise. There are dozens of ways to deal with chroma noise in video, and you might search these forums for "chroma noise" to see some of the tools people are using. I use a really old tool, original developed for VirtualDub called CNR. There are better tools available, but this one has worked well for me. |

I'm not sure Neat will work well for the chroma noise, although this particular video (I was able to download it) provides a nice big sample area that you can use to train Neat.
As for CNR, if you use the wrong settings, it will completely wipe out strong colors. You can use the VirtualDub version to interactively set what is needed, and then transfer those settings into your AVISynth script. Here are some settings I use with VHS tape: Code:
Cnr2("oxx",8,16,191,100,255,32,255,false) As for all the other noise, I just got called to dinner, so let me just give you a link to a long series of posts, both in the Vegas forum and here in doom9 to some denoising I did on some underwater DV video that had lots of noise. Hi manniefresh91, I suggest you try SMDegrain. It's very easy to use, very customizable, and can render some very nice results.
Here's a sample processed with following script. Code:
# Core plugins for SMDegrain loadPlugin("C:\dither.dll") # from Dither package. loadPlugin("C:\mvtools2.dll") # from Dither package. loadplugin("C:\mt_masktools-26.dll") # Plugins for Contrasharp loadplugin("C:\RemoveGrainSSE2.dll") loadplugin("C:\RepairSSE2.dll") # Plugin for prefilter loadplugin("C:\FFT3DFilter.dll") # Load scripts import("C:\dither.avsi") import("C:\mt_xxpand_multi.avsi") # from Dither package. import("C:\SMDegrain v.2.1d.avsi") SetMTMode(5,4) avisource("testsample.avi") SetMTmode(2) pre = fft3dfilter(sigma=3.0,interlaced=true,plane=0).separatefields() SMDegrain(tr=7,prefilter=pre,interlaced=true,contrasharp=true,lsb=true,mode=6,chroma=false) *edit* You can also process chroma and luma separately. This helps keeping some of the detail in the luma plane. Here's a sample. Code:
pre = fft3dfilter(sigma=3.0, interlaced=true, plane=0).separatefields() chroma = SMDegrain(tr=7,prefilter=pre,plane=3,interlaced=true,contrasharp=false,lsb=true,mode=6,chroma=false,globals=2) luma = SMDegrain(tr=3,prefilter=pre,plane=0,interlaced=true,contrasharp=true, lsb=true,mode=6,chroma=false,globals=1) luma.MergeChroma(chroma) Last edited by Reel.Deel; 26th October 2012 at 14:59. |

@manniefresh91
I have been using SMDegrain for months now and have not seen anything remotely close to that. I doubt this is the problem but since your footage is interlaced use ConvertToYV12(interlaced=true). Not really related to the problem but be aware when using SMDegrain with chroma=false, there's a possibility the chroma will smear. From experience it depends on the scene(fast panning, fast moving objects), also the higher the thSAD and TR the more vulnerable it is. The smering can be visible but looks nothing like the problem your having. |
